Anyone know what the hog populations are like in the areas surrounding Archer City? I know it will vary by property quality, etc., but I'm trying to get a feel for the general population level.
No hogs. A few hogs. Some hogs. Plenty of hogs. Overrun with hogs.

We have lots of hogs. I am NW of Archer City and the drought a couple of years ago really hurt them(2011). You will find more of them along the creeks, rivers and lake areas.
